Full New Randy Rhoads Tribute Available For Streaming Online

Band Photo: Quiet Riot (?)
Tomorrow, UDR Music will release "Immortal Randy Rhoads – The Ultimate Tribute," an album of cover tracks recorded to memorialize Randy Rhoads, lead guitarist for legendary hard rock and metal bands Ozzy Osbourne and Quiet Riot. The digipack version of the album will also include an accompanying bonus DVD.
In celebration of tomorrow’s release, Billboard Magazine is hosting a stream of the tribute album in full (including the infamous Serj Tankian cover of "Crazy Train"). Listen in below.
The tribute features appearances by Tom Morello, Chuck Billy, Alexi Laiho, Vinnie Appice, Tim “Ripper” Owens, Frankie Banali, George Lynch, Gus G., Doug Aldrich, Dweezil Zappa and others.
